What I Looked for First
The first thing I considered was how much sun protection I needed. Some screens are designed mainly to reduce UV rays, while others are better at providing privacy or blocking strong afternoon heat. I also thought about where my patio gets the most sunlight, because that helped me choose the best level of shade.
Material Matters More Than I Expected
I found that the material of the sun screen affects durability, airflow, and appearance. Mesh screens are great if I want ventilation and partial shade. Heavier fabrics offer more coverage and privacy, but they can also reduce airflow. If I want something that lasts longer outdoors, I always check whether the material is weather-resistant and UV-resistant.
Choosing the Right Level of Shade
Not all sun screens block the same amount of light. I learned that shade percentage matters a lot. A lower percentage lets in more light and keeps the space brighter, while a higher percentage gives more protection and a cooler patio. I usually choose based on how much sun my patio gets during the hottest part of the day.
Size and Fit Are Important
One mistake I almost made was buying a screen without measuring my patio properly. I realized that the screen needs to fit the area well to work effectively. Before buying, I always measure the width and height of the space and check whether the screen can be trimmed, adjusted, or custom ordered.
Installation Should Be Simple
I prefer sun screens that are easy to install because I do not want a complicated setup. Some options come with grommets, clips, ropes, or mounting hardware, while others may need more permanent installation. I think about whether I want a temporary solution or something fixed in place for long-term use.
Privacy and Style Also Matter
For me, a patio sun screen is not just about blocking sunlight. It also changes the look and feel of the space. I like screens that blend well with my outdoor furniture and home exterior. Some screens offer extra privacy, which is helpful if my patio is visible to neighbors or faces a busy street.
Weather Resistance Is a Must
Since patio screens stay outdoors, I always check how well they handle wind, rain, and sun exposure. A good screen should resist fading, tearing, and mildew. If I live in an area with strong winds, I pay extra attention to how securely the screen can be mounted.
